Watford captain Deeney: Burnley bullied us

Troy Deeney felt his Watford side were bullied to the brink by Burnley on Monday night.

The Hornets lost 2-0 at Turf Moor to a Clarets outfit who pushed the boundaries when it came to physicality.

Headed goals either side of the break from Jeff Hendrick and Michael Keane did the damage as Watford lost for the first time in three Premier League matches.

"I have to watch my words so I don't get in trouble," Deeney told Sky Sports.

"We got bullied, that's the best way to describe it. We got bullied all over the pitch to a man.

"Fair play to Burnley. They had a game plan, stuck to it and delivered.

"I'm very disappointed. We've had the highs of the last couple of weeks and if you don't match those high standards, people have every right to ask questions."
